First news/historical event you can recall?
The assassination of John F Kennedy. It was a Friday afternoon about 3pm—I was five years old. I was playing in the yard and our maid came out crying.
The book you are most embarrassed you never read?
There are so many! The one most on my mind these days is Alexis de Tocqueville; I read the obligatory excerpts in high school, and that’s all. But one of the great pleasures of getting older is that you realise a real liberal arts education takes a lifetime to accomplish—and you can set your own reading courses.
